Q&A
Q: How long does a ticket stay on my record in Virginia?
A: Most standard violations remain for five years, but points usually drop off earlier.
Q: Can I fight a ticket without a lawyer in New Kent?
A: Yes, you may request a hearing and present your side, though outcomes vary by evidence.
